Output 8f435196bcad97ec185dcd4a4c1843689a3cc4f29076f289ca52b7df335d19c8:28

value
29553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4359a93bdf8b0e73db0040b7e31fe499fe561f6 OP_EQUAL
address
3NVgCjrCUfThCbGUfeS7EqJm28uA89siNQ
transaction
8f435196bcad97ec185dcd4a4c1843689a3cc4f29076f289ca52b7df335d19c8
confirmations
65308
spent
true